John Mozeliak of the St. Louis Cardinals reveals his trade deadline stance on superstar Nolan Arenado (MLB Trade Rumors).
According to an article from Derrick Goold of the St. Louis Post-Dispatch John Mozeliak has indicated that Nolan Arenado will not be traded. He indicated being focused on future success as a primary reason.
“I have stated we are not trading him, have not asked him to waive his no-trade clause. So at this time we are working on building for future success.”
With Nolan Arenado being off the trade block it is still likely that the Cardinals will look to shop other players. Alec Burleson, Jack Flaherty, Jordan Montgomery and Jordan Hicks are all names that have been mentioned in trade rumors.
The trade deadline is August 1, so Cardinals fans should know which players are included in John Mozeliak’s future plans in a few days. As indicated Nolan Arenado is expected to remain with St. Louis.
